Le Morte d'Arthur
All the legends of King Arthur and the Knights of the Round Table are collected in this illustrated volume. Central figures in medieval literature, King Arthur and his Knights of the Round Table still inspire many books and films today. Drawing on the legends of Camelot from French and English sources, Sir Thomas Malory compiled the drama of illicit love, the magic of sorcery, and the quest for the Holy Grail into a sordid and chivalrous tale that's been recounted for centuries. This beautiful leather-bound volume, which includes intricate line illustrations by renowned artist Aubrey Beardsley, will be a treasured edition of classic Arthurian folklore in any home library.

Aesop's Fables Illustrated
This illustrated collection includes hundreds of fables that have influenced our world for centuries. The stories attributed to Aesop, a slave and storyteller who lived in Greece around 620-564 BCE, were originally passed on through oral tradition before first being transcribed several centuries after his death. Many of these fables use animals as the main characters to convey deeper meanings and morals that have become ingrained in our cultural and personal belief systems, such as "The Goose That Laid the Golden Eggs," "The Wolf in Sheep's Clothing," and "The Hare and the Tortoise." This elegant leather-bound volume includes 487 fables, along with more than 100 illustrations by celebrated artists Arthur Rackham and Walter Crane. Aesop's Fables is one of the world's most well-known collections of stories, and has influenced thousands of other literary works. A scholarly introduction examines Aesop's life and the oral tradition, providing readers with further insight into the world of the humble storyteller whose presence continues to touch us today.

Origins & Endings Myths & Tales
A long awaited new title in the Flame Tree Epic Tales collection with stories of world beginnings and endings from many traditions across the worlds. Few subjects are more common among the world's mythologies than two fundamental questions: where did we come from, and where might we be going? Over the millennia, these questions have been met with an abundance of answers, from the ancient Greeks' creation stories of 'Chaos and Nyx' and 'The Egg Myth', to the Norse prophecy of 'Ragnarok' and the eventual regeneration of the world. Tales of origins crop up around the world, offering explanations for where the universe, the world, and humans came from, as well as reasons for natural phenomena and the characteristics of animals and plants. Stories of endings range from apocalyptic global floods to the journey the spirit makes after death. They all flow from a sense of awe, and perhaps a needling existential anxiety, among our ancient ancestors, which the modern reader will likely recognize in themselves. Gathering together a host of stories that answer these two questions, this collection features an abundance of tales from numerous cultures around the world. Organized into the themes of 'Creation of the Gods, the Heavens & the Earth'; 'The Human World Emerges'; 'Unmaking & Remaking the World'; 'Explaining the Natural World'; and 'Death, the Afterlife & the Underworld', this collection will fascinate and enthral. Prophecies & Oracles Myths & Tales
Wonderful addition to the Flame Tree Epic Tales Collection, drawn from the mythologies of the world, spanning the Americas, Europe, Africa, Asia and Oceania. Whether it stems from a fundamental human need for certainty - to know what will happen to us, and to know that at some level fate is at play and we can rest easy at night since we may as well submit to our 'lot' - or whether grand predictions provide an irresistibly compelling narrative arc, dramatic prophecies and utterings of wise oracles are a prominent feature of world mythology and folklore. This gripping collection gathers together a wide range of tales of prediction: of disaster, of fulfilment, of origin; spoken by oracles, seers and spirits or beheld in visions and dreams; from the Norse Norns weaving the future in 'The Story of Nornagesta' to the flood prophecy of the Chinese tale 'The Spirits of the Yellow River'. Winds Of Hastinapur
'In a few moons the Goddess will claim me, and I do not have a fresh young virgin by my side to absorb my knowledge and take my place once I am gone. The Mysteries of Ganga and her Sight will vanish with me.' 'My hair is white and thin, now. In a few moons, the Goddess will claim me, and I do not have a fresh young virgin by my side to absorb my knowledge and take my place once I am gone. The Mysteries of Ganga and her Sight will vanish with me, and the Great River will become nothing more than a body of lifeless water ... It is my intention, therefore, to tell you the story as it happened, as I saw it happen.' The Mahabharata is the story of women, even though men have focused far too much on the Great Battle. It is women who have set events in motion, guided the action and measured the men. The Winds of Hastinapur begins at the point that Ganga was cursed and sent to Earth. She lives among the mortals and bears Shantanu, the King of Hastinapur, seven children, all of whom she kills. With the eighth, she leaves. That boy, who returns to Earth, will prove to be the key to the future of Hastinapur.The story, as told through the lives of his mother Ganga and stepmother Satyavati, is violent, fraught with conflict and touched with magic. A lady of the river who has no virgin daughter to carry on her legacy, Celestials who partake of a mysterious lake they guard with their very lives, sages overcome by lust, a randy fisher-princess - these and other characters lend a startling new dimension to a familiar tale. SharathKomarraju does not so much retell the epic as rewrite it
